The transfer portal is heating up for Florida Basketball as Todd Golden and crew have a number of targets on campus this weekend.
One of their early targets to replace Tyrese Samuel has announced his intentions to play in Gainesville next season.

We profiled Sam Alexis a couple of weeks ago when he had Florida in his final five.
At the time we said:
"Sam Alexis is a 6'9" forward who has played for Chattanooga the past two seasons. From Apopka, Alexis averaged 10.8 points per game and 9.1 rebounds this season.
Alexis is a no nonsense, back you down and finish at the rim type of forward. There isn't a lot fancy to his game, but he is an effective scorer who is adapt at getting to the right spot to get the ball in an advantageous position.
He is a great rebounder and was top 50 in the country this season in rebounds per game. Alexis averaged 2.7 offensive rebounds per game, which was a hallmark for the Gators this season. He is also a great defender of the rim and put up 2.1 blocks per game.
He will catch and shoot for threes, but it really isn't his strength. Alexis averages just 26% from three. Free throws are also a concern as he shot just 48% from the charity stripe this season."
Alexis today announced his plans to come back to the Sunshine State after spending the past two seasons with Chattanooga.
Alexis checks a bunch of boxes that will fit in well in Gainesville and with plenty of scholarship spots still left, expect to see more targets join him in the coming days.
